REFLECTION
There are many things to reflect on in today’s Gospel. The people who had gathered were hungry in every sense of the word and Jesus and the disciples are faced with a huge dilemma. When we are faced with a huge challenge, our attitude towards it is key. Some of us are like Philip, stating the facts but unable to see a way out of the situation. Some are like Andrew, who sees the young boy with the small amount of provisions he had, yet he is unable to see how they may be of use. Have you ever wondered about this young boy? He handed over the little he had, perhaps confused yet hoping it would do something to help the situation they were in. Jesus turns these small resources into something truly amazing. We must never think that our small resources and gifts are not enough to do amazing things.
